Why Your Arms Might Look Bigger in a Wedding Dress
Are you worried about your arms looking bigger in your wedding dress? You’re not alone. Many brides-to-be have the same concern. But before you start feeling self-conscious about your appearance, it’s important to understand why your arms might look bigger in a wedding dress.
The first reason is the style of the dress. Some dresses have sleeves that are too tight, while others are sleeveless or have straps that don’t provide enough support. The second reason is the material of the dress. Some materials, like satin or silk, can highlight any bumps or bulges, while others, like lace, can help disguise them.
Choose the Right Style of Dress
The key to making your arms look smaller in a wedding dress is to choose the right style. If you’re self-conscious about your arms, avoid sleeveless or strapless dresses. Instead, opt for a dress with sleeves or straps that provide adequate support. A dress with three-quarter-length sleeves is a good option, as it covers the upper arms and draws attention to the lower arms and hands.
Pay Attention to the Material
The material of your wedding dress can also make a big difference in how your arms look. Avoid materials that are clingy or highlight any bumps or bulges. Instead, choose materials that drape nicely and create a smooth silhouette. Lace is a great option, as it can help disguise any imperfections and create a romantic, vintage look.

Dress Styles that Flatter Fuller Arms
If you have fuller arms, finding the right dress style that flatters your body can be a daunting task. But don’t worry, there are plenty of beautiful dress styles that can make you look and feel amazing on your big day.
The key is to focus on styles that draw attention away from your arms, while accentuating your best features. Here are some dress styles to consider:
Off-The-Shoulder Dresses
Off-the-shoulder dresses are a great option for brides with fuller arms. The neckline draws attention to your collarbone and shoulders, which are often an overlooked feature. Plus, the flowy nature of the dress provides coverage for your arms without being too constricting.
Long Sleeved Dresses
If you want to cover your arms but still look elegant and beautiful, consider a long-sleeved wedding dress. This style can provide coverage without making you feel too hot or uncomfortable, and the sleeves can be sheer or embellished to add a touch of glamour.
A-Line Dresses
A-line dresses are a classic style that can flatter many body types, including those with fuller arms. The fitted bodice and flared skirt draw attention to your waist, while the flowy skirt provides coverage for your arms.

Pro Tips to Tone and Sculpt Your Arms Before the Big Day
Are you getting ready for your big day and want toned and sculpted arms? You’re not alone! Here are some pro tips to help you achieve your dream arms before you say “I do”.
First, remember that consistency is key. Start by incorporating regular strength training exercises targeting your arms into your routine. This could include bicep curls, tricep extensions, and push-ups. Aim to do these exercises at least three times a week for best results.
Get Moving
Cardiovascular exercise is also important to help reduce overall body fat and reveal toned muscles. Consider incorporating activities such as running, cycling, or swimming into your routine. Aim for at least 30 minutes of moderate-intensity cardio exercise most days of the week.
You can also try incorporating interval training into your routine. This involves alternating between periods of high-intensity exercise and periods of rest or low-intensity exercise. It’s a great way to maximize your workout in a shorter amount of time.
Focus on Nutrition
What you eat can also have a big impact on your arm muscles. Make sure to eat a balanced diet with plenty of protein to support muscle growth and repair. Foods such as lean meats, eggs, beans, and nuts are all good sources of protein.
In addition, make sure to stay hydrated and limit your intake of processed foods and sugary drinks, which can contribute to inflammation and make it harder to achieve your fitness goals.
Consider Working with a Personal Trainer
If you’re new to strength training or want extra guidance, consider working with a personal trainer. They can help you create a personalized workout plan tailored to your goals and fitness level.
- A personal trainer can also help ensure you’re using proper form to maximize results and prevent injury.
- They can provide accountability and motivation to help you stay on track and reach your goals.

Makeup and Accessory Hacks to Create Illusion of Slimmer Arms
While toning and sculpting your arms can take time and effort, there are also some quick fixes you can use to create the illusion of slimmer arms with makeup and accessories. Here are some hacks to help you:
Firstly, highlighter is your best friend when it comes to creating the illusion of slimmer arms. Apply a shimmery highlighter down the center of your arms to make them appear more toned and defined. You can also apply some bronzer to the sides of your arms to create a slimming effect. Be sure to blend everything in well for a natural look.
Accessories that slim down arms
- Wear long, dangling earrings to draw attention away from your arms
- Wear bracelets or a watch on your wrist to draw attention away from your upper arm
- Choose statement necklaces that add visual interest to your outfit and away from your arms
Makeup tips to slim down arms
Another great makeup hack to create the illusion of slimmer arms is to use self-tanner. Apply a small amount of self-tanner to your arms and blend it in well for a natural-looking tan. This will give the appearance of a more toned and slim arm. Additionally, choose clothing that has vertical stripes or patterns to create the illusion of length and slenderness.

Frequently Asked Questions
How can I make my arms look smaller in my wedding dress?
To make your arms look smaller in your wedding dress, try wearing long sleeves or lace sleeves that cover the upper arm area. Another option is to choose a dress with a sweetheart or V-neckline that elongates the neck and draws attention away from the arms. Additionally, wearing a statement necklace or a bold bracelet can help to distract from the arms and draw attention to the accessory instead.
What type of wedding dress style is best for hiding larger arms?
A-line wedding dresses are a great option for hiding larger arms as they flare out from the waist, creating a flattering silhouette. Another option is a ballgown-style dress that has a fitted bodice and a voluminous skirt that draws attention away from the arms. Avoid wearing sleeveless or cap sleeve dresses that draw attention to the upper arm area.
Can shapewear help to make my arms look smaller in my wedding dress?
Yes, shapewear can help to smooth out any bumps or lumps in the arm area, creating a sleeker and more streamlined silhouette. Look for shapewear that is specifically designed to target the arms, such as arm shapers or arm sleeves that help to slim and tone the arms.
Should I avoid wearing sleeveless wedding dresses if I have larger arms?
If you have larger arms, it is generally recommended to avoid wearing sleeveless wedding dresses as they can draw attention to the upper arm area. However, if you feel confident and comfortable in a sleeveless dress, there are ways to make it work. Try accessorizing with a statement necklace or wearing a shawl or bolero jacket to cover the arms.
Can I alter my wedding dress to make my arms look smaller?
Yes, if you are concerned about the appearance of your arms in your wedding dress, you can have your dress altered to create a more flattering silhouette. A skilled tailor or seamstress can add sleeves or alter the neckline to draw attention away from the arms.
What type of accessories can I wear to make my arms look slimmer in my wedding dress?
Accessorizing with statement jewelry or bracelets can help to draw attention away from the arms and create a focal point elsewhere. Additionally, wearing a belt or sash at the waist can help to create a more defined waistline and detract from the arms. Finally, choosing a dress with a train or other embellishments on the skirt can also help to create a balanced and flattering silhouette.
